A leading UK food logistics provider is looking for a Transport Sales Manager based in Lichfield. This role involves identifying and implementing sales strategies to drive growth in logistics services across the UK.
Responsibilities include managing a pipeline of prospects and building strong customer relationships.
Ideal candidates will have a background in logistics sales, with strong negotiation skills and the ability to analyze market trends.
Competitive salary of up to £40,000, with additional benefits and travel required within the UK.

How to prepare for a job interview at Florette UK & Ireland
✨Know Your Logistics
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of the logistics industry, especially refrigerated transport. Understand current market trends and challenges. This will help you demonstrate your expertise and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.
✨Showcase Your Sales Strategies
Prepare to discuss specific sales strategies you've implemented in the past. Think about how you identified prospects and built relationships. Be ready to share examples that highlight your negotiation skills and how you’ve driven growth in previous roles.
✨Research the Company
Take some time to research the food logistics provider. Understand their services, values, and recent developments. This will not only help you tailor your answers but also show that you’re proactive and serious about joining their team.
✨Prepare Questions
Have a few thoughtful questions ready to ask at the end of the interview. This could be about their sales goals, team dynamics, or how they measure success in this role. It shows your enthusiasm and hel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
